What is a Sun's Mass?

The Solar Mass (M☉) is a standard unit of mass in astronomy, equal to approximately 1.989 × 10³⁰ kg. It is used to describe the mass of stars.

What is a Teragram?

The Teragram (Tg) is a unit of mass equal to one billion kilograms.

How to Convert Sun's Mass to Teragram

To convert Sun's Mass to Teragram, multiply the Sun's Mass value by 1.989e+21.

Tg = M☉ × 1.989e+21
